public class org.apache.isis.viewer.wicket.ui.pages.accmngt.signup.RegistrationFormPanel extends org.apache.isis.viewer.wicket.ui.panels.PanelBase
{
private static final long serialVersionUID;
private transient org.apache.isis.applib.services.userreg.EmailNotificationService emailNotificationService;
private transient org.apache.isis.viewer.wicket.ui.pages.EmailVerificationUrlService emailVerificationUrlService;
private transient org.apache.isis.viewer.wicket.ui.pages.PageNavigationService pageNavigationService;
public void <init>(java.lang.String)
{
java.lang.Object[] v, v, v, v, v;
org.apache.wicket.markup.html.form.RequiredTextField v;
org.apache.isis.viewer.wicket.ui.pages.accmngt.signup.RegistrationFormPanel v;
java.lang.String v;
org.apache.wicket.markup.html.form.StatelessForm v;
org.apache.isis.viewer.wicket.ui.components.widgets.bootstrap.FormGroup v;
org.apache.wicket.model.Model v;
org.apache.wicket.validation.validator.EmailAddressValidator v;
de.agilecoders.wicket.core.markup.html.bootstrap.common.NotificationPanel v;
org.apache.isis.viewer.wicket.ui.pages.accmngt.signup.RegistrationFormPanel$1 v;
org.apache.isis.viewer.wicket.ui.pages.accmngt.EmailAvailableValidator v;
org.apache.isis.core.runtime.context.IsisAppCommonContext v;
org.apache.wicket.model.ResourceModel v;
v := @this: org.apache.isis.viewer.wicket.ui.pages.accmngt.signup.RegistrationFormPanel;
v := @parameter: java.lang.String;
specialinvoke v.<org.apache.isis.viewer.wicket.ui.panels.PanelBase: void <init>(java.lang.String)>(v);
v = newarray (org.apache.wicket.Component)[1];
v = new de.agilecoders.wicket.core.markup.html.bootstrap.common.NotificationPanel;
specialinvoke v.<de.agilecoders.wicket.core.markup.html.bootstrap.common.NotificationPanel: void <init>(java.lang.String)>("feedback");
v[0] = v;
virtualinvoke v.<org.apache.isis.viewer.wicket.ui.pages.accmngt.signup.RegistrationFormPanel: org.apache.wicket.MarkupContainer addOrReplace(org.apache.wicket.Component[])>(v);
v = new org.apache.wicket.markup.html.form.StatelessForm;
specialinvoke v.<org.apache.wicket.markup.html.form.StatelessForm: void <init>(java.lang.String)>("signUpForm");
v = newarray (org.apache.wicket.Component)[1];
v[0] = v;
virtualinvoke v.<org.apache.isis.viewer.wicket.ui.pages.accmngt.signup.RegistrationFormPanel: org.apache.wicket.MarkupContainer addOrReplace(org.apache.wicket.Component[])>(v);
v = new org.apache.wicket.markup.html.form.RequiredTextField;
v = staticinvoke <org.apache.wicket.model.Model: org.apache.wicket.model.Model of(java.io.Serializable)>("");
specialinvoke v.<org.apache.wicket.markup.html.form.RequiredTextField: void <init>(java.lang.String,org.apache.wicket.model.IModel)>("email", v);
v = new org.apache.wicket.model.ResourceModel;
specialinvoke v.<org.apache.wicket.model.ResourceModel: void <init>(java.lang.String)>("emailLabel");
virtualinvoke v.<org.apache.wicket.markup.html.form.RequiredTextField: org.apache.wicket.markup.html.form.FormComponent setLabel(org.apache.wicket.model.IModel)>(v);
v = staticinvoke <org.apache.wicket.validation.validator.EmailAddressValidator: org.apache.wicket.validation.validator.EmailAddressValidator getInstance()>();
virtualinvoke v.<org.apache.wicket.markup.html.form.RequiredTextField: org.apache.wicket.markup.html.form.FormComponent add(org.apache.wicket.validation.IValidator)>(v);
v = virtualinvoke v.<org.apache.isis.viewer.wicket.ui.pages.accmngt.signup.RegistrationFormPanel: org.apache.isis.core.runtime.context.IsisAppCommonContext getCommonContext()>();
v = staticinvoke <org.apache.isis.viewer.wicket.ui.pages.accmngt.EmailAvailableValidator: org.apache.isis.viewer.wicket.ui.pages.accmngt.EmailAvailableValidator doesntExist(org.apache.isis.core.runtime.context.IsisAppCommonContext)>(v);
virtualinvoke v.<org.apache.wicket.markup.html.form.RequiredTextField: org.apache.wicket.markup.html.form.FormComponent add(org.apache.wicket.validation.IValidator)>(v);
v = new org.apache.isis.viewer.wicket.ui.components.widgets.bootstrap.FormGroup;
specialinvoke v.<org.apache.isis.viewer.wicket.ui.components.widgets.bootstrap.FormGroup: void <init>(java.lang.String,org.apache.wicket.markup.html.form.FormComponent)>("formGroup", v);
v = newarray (org.apache.wicket.Component)[1];
v[0] = v;
virtualinvoke v.<org.apache.wicket.markup.html.form.StatelessForm: org.apache.wicket.MarkupContainer add(org.apache.wicket.Component[])>(v);
v = newarray (org.apache.wicket.Component)[1];
v[0] = v;
virtualinvoke v.<org.apache.isis.viewer.wicket.ui.components.widgets.bootstrap.FormGroup: org.apache.wicket.MarkupContainer add(org.apache.wicket.Component[])>(v);
v = new org.apache.isis.viewer.wicket.ui.pages.accmngt.signup.RegistrationFormPanel$1;
specialinvoke v.<org.apache.isis.viewer.wicket.ui.pages.accmngt.signup.RegistrationFormPanel$1: void <init>(org.apache.isis.viewer.wicket.ui.pages.accmngt.signup.RegistrationFormPanel,java.lang.String,org.apache.wicket.markup.html.form.RequiredTextField)>(v, "signUp", v);
v = newarray (org.apache.wicket.Component)[1];
v[0] = v;
virtualinvoke v.<org.apache.wicket.markup.html.form.StatelessForm: org.apache.wicket.MarkupContainer add(org.apache.wicket.Component[])>(v);
return;
}
}